手机网站支付如何制作

制作手机网站支付功能,首先选择合适的支付接口如支付宝、微信支付等,注册并获取API密钥。其次,开发支付页面,确保界面简洁易用。接着,编写后端代码,处理支付请求和回调。最后,进行安全测试,确保支付过程安全可靠。优化用户体验,提升支付成功率。

imagesource from: pexels

引言:手机网站支付在现代电商中的关键作用

随着移动互联网的迅猛发展,手机网站支付已成为现代电商不可或缺的环节。它不仅为消费者提供了便捷的支付方式,也为商家带来了更多商机。本文将简要介绍手机网站支付在现代电商中的重要性,概述制作手机网站支付的基本步骤和关键要素,旨在激发读者对制作过程的兴趣。

手机网站支付在现代电商中扮演着至关重要的角色。首先,它极大地提高了支付效率,缩短了消费者完成交易的时间。其次,手机网站支付支持多种支付方式,如支付宝、微信支付等,满足了不同消费者的需求。此外,手机网站支付还具有安全性高、易操作等特点,为消费者和商家带来了更多便利。

制作手机网站支付涉及以下基本步骤和关键要素:

  1. 选择合适的支付接口:目前市场上主流的支付接口有支付宝、微信支付等。商家需要根据自身业务需求和用户群体选择合适的支付接口。

  2. 注册并获取API密钥:在选定支付接口后,商家需要注册并获取API密钥,以便后续开发支付功能。

  3. 开发支付页面:支付页面的设计应遵循简洁、易用原则,确保用户能够快速完成支付操作。

  4. 编写后端代码:后端代码负责处理支付请求和回调,确保支付过程顺利进行。

  5. 安全测试与优化:对支付过程进行安全测试,防范潜在的安全隐患,并优化用户体验。

通过以上步骤,商家可以打造一个高效、安全的手机网站支付体验,从而提升支付成功率。本文将详细介绍手机网站支付的制作过程,帮助读者深入了解这一领域。

一、选择合适的支付接口

1、主流支付接口介绍

在手机网站支付系统中,支付宝和微信支付是国内两大主流支付接口。支付宝作为中国最大的第三方支付平台,拥有庞大的用户基础和丰富的支付场景。微信支付则依托于微信这个超级APP,具有便捷的支付体验和强大的社交属性。

2、如何注册并获取API密钥

  1. 注册支付宝开发者账号:访问支付宝开放平台(https://open.alipay.com/),按照提示注册开发者账号,并完成实名认证。
  2. 创建应用:登录支付宝开放平台,创建一个应用,填写应用信息,提交审核。
  3. 获取AppID和API密钥:审核通过后,在应用详情页面,可以获取AppID和API密钥。
  4. 注册微信开发者账号:访问微信公众平台(https://mp.weixin.qq.com/),注册开发者账号,并完成实名认证。
  5. 创建公众号:登录微信公众平台,创建一个公众号,并开通微信支付功能。
  6. 获取AppID和API密钥:在公众号设置页面,可以获取AppID和API密钥。

3、支付接口选择注意事项

  1. 用户基础:选择用户基础大的支付接口,有利于提高支付成功率。
  2. 支付场景:根据自身业务需求,选择适合的支付场景,如线上支付、线下支付等。
  3. 安全性能:支付接口的安全性至关重要,要选择有良好安全记录的支付接口。
  4. 费用:不同支付接口的费用不同,要综合考虑费用和支付体验。
  5. 技术支持:选择有完善技术支持的支付接口,有助于快速解决问题。

二、开发支付页面

1. 支付页面设计原则

支付页面的设计至关重要,它直接影响到用户的支付体验和信任度。以下是一些关键的设计原则:

  • 简洁性:支付页面应尽量简洁,避免过多不必要的元素,减少用户的决策负担。
  • 一致性:确保页面风格与整体网站保持一致,使用户有熟悉感。
  • 安全性:强调支付安全,使用安全标志和SSL证书等,增强用户信心。
  • 易用性:支付流程应直观易懂,用户可以轻松完成支付。

2. 界面简洁性与易用性

简洁性是支付页面设计的核心。以下是一些实现简洁性和易用性的方法:

  • 减少按钮和输入框:只保留必要的按钮和输入框,避免用户分心。
  • 使用图标:使用图标代替文字,减少阅读负担。
  • 清晰的指示:使用清晰的指示和提示,引导用户完成支付。

3. 前端技术选型与实现

前端技术选型应根据实际需求进行。以下是一些常见的前端技术:

  • HTML/CSS:构建页面结构,实现样式。
  • JavaScript:处理用户交互,如表单验证。
  • 框架:如React或Vue.js,可以提高开发效率和代码质量。

以下是一个简单的支付页面实现示例:

        支付页面        

支付

在上面的示例中,我们使用了HTML构建页面结构,CSS实现样式,JavaScript处理表单验证。这是一个简单的实现,实际开发中可能需要更复杂的功能和样式。

三、编写后端代码

1. 支付请求的处理流程

在手机网站支付系统中,后端代码主要负责处理支付请求。以下是一个典型的支付请求处理流程:

  • 接收请求:后端系统接收前端发送的支付请求,请求中包含用户信息、订单信息以及支付接口的请求参数。
  • 验证请求:对请求进行验证,确保请求的合法性,包括用户身份验证、订单信息验证等。
  • 调用支付接口:根据请求中的支付接口信息,调用相应的支付接口进行支付请求。
  • 处理响应:接收支付接口的响应信息,根据响应结果进行相应的操作,如生成订单、更新订单状态等。
  • 回调处理:在支付过程中,支付接口可能会发送回调通知,后端代码需要处理这些回调通知,如更新订单状态、发送支付成功通知等。

2. 回调机制与实现

回调机制是支付系统中非常重要的一个环节,它保证了支付过程的安全性和可靠性。以下是一个简单的回调机制实现:

  • 支付接口回调:支付接口在支付完成后,会向后端系统发送回调通知,通知支付结果。
  • 验证回调:后端系统接收回调通知后,进行验证,确保回调的合法性。
  • 处理回调:根据回调通知的内容,更新订单状态,发送支付成功通知等。

3. 常见技术难点与解决方案

在编写后端代码的过程中,可能会遇到以下技术难点:

  • 支付接口调用:不同支付接口的调用方式可能存在差异,需要根据具体接口进行适配。
  • 数据加密:支付过程中涉及敏感信息,需要进行加密处理,确保数据安全。
  • 异常处理:支付过程中可能会出现各种异常情况,如网络问题、支付接口故障等,需要设计合理的异常处理机制。

针对以上技术难点,以下是一些解决方案:

  • 支付接口适配:在开发过程中,对不同的支付接口进行封装,简化调用过程。
  • 数据加密:采用成熟的加密算法,如AES、RSA等,对敏感信息进行加密处理。
  • 异常处理:设计完善的异常处理机制,确保支付过程在出现异常时能够正常处理。

四、安全测试与优化

1. 支付安全测试要点

支付安全是手机网站支付的核心,确保用户资金安全至关重要。在进行安全测试时,以下要点需重点关注:

  • 数据加密:测试支付过程中,敏感数据如用户密码、卡号等是否进行了加密处理。
  • 接口安全:检查支付接口是否存在漏洞,如SQL注入、XSS攻击等。
  • 支付流程:模拟支付流程,确保各环节正常进行,如订单创建、支付请求、支付结果通知等。

2. 常见安全隐患及防范措施

手机网站支付过程中,以下安全隐患需引起重视:

  • 钓鱼网站:防范用户误入钓鱼网站,导致资金损失。可设置防钓鱼功能,如支付页面验证码等。
  • 恶意软件:防范恶意软件窃取用户支付信息。定期更新病毒库,对支付设备进行安全检测。
  • 身份盗用:防范用户身份被盗用,导致资金损失。通过实名认证、多因素认证等方式提高账户安全性。

3. 用户体验优化策略

优化用户体验,提高支付成功率,以下策略可供参考:

  • 支付流程简化:简化支付流程,减少用户操作步骤,提高支付速度。
  • 支付页面优化:优化支付页面设计,提高用户易用性,如使用大按钮、清晰的支付指引等。
  • 支付结果反馈:支付完成后,及时向用户反馈支付结果,提高用户满意度。

通过以上安全测试与优化措施,确保手机网站支付过程安全可靠,为用户提供优质支付体验。

结语:打造高效安全的手机网站支付体验

手机网站支付作为电商行业的重要组成部分,其制作过程需要严谨的步骤和高度的重视。从选择合适的支付接口,到开发支付页面、编写后端代码,再到安全测试与优化,每一步都至关重要。只有综合考虑支付安全与用户体验,才能打造出高效安全的手机网站支付体验。我们呼吁读者在制作手机网站支付时,注重细节,关注支付安全,提升用户体验,从而提高支付成功率。在这个过程中,不断学习新技术、新方法,与时俱进,才能在激烈的市场竞争中脱颖而出。

常见问题

1、支付接口费用如何计算?

支付接口的费用计算方式通常包括以下几个方面:

  • 基础费用:根据不同的支付接口提供商,基础费用可能包括固定的月租费或者按交易笔数收费。
  • 手续费:每笔交易成功后,支付接口会收取一定比例的手续费,这个比例通常在0.1%到1%之间。
  • 增值服务费用:部分支付接口提供额外的增值服务,如跨境支付、分期付款等,这些服务可能会有额外的费用。

选择支付接口时,建议您仔细阅读服务商的收费标准,对比不同服务商的费用结构,选择性价比最高的方案。

2、如何处理支付失败的情况?

支付失败可能由多种原因引起,以下是一些常见的处理方法:

  • 重试机制:在支付失败时,系统可以自动尝试重新发起支付请求,提高支付成功率。
  • 用户提示:向用户明确显示支付失败的原因,并提供相应的解决方案,如联系客服、更换支付方式等。
  • 订单查询:提供订单查询功能,让用户可以实时了解支付状态,避免误操作。

在设计支付流程时,应充分考虑各种可能导致支付失败的因素,并制定相应的应对措施。

3、支付安全有哪些常见误区?

支付安全是用户最关心的问题之一,以下是一些常见的误区:

  • 误区一:认为支付接口的安全性完全取决于服务商,用户无需关心。
  • 误区二:使用公共Wi-Fi进行支付操作,认为不会泄露个人信息。
  • 误区三:忽视支付密码的重要性,使用简单或容易被破解的密码。

事实上,支付安全需要用户、服务商和支付接口三者共同努力,才能确保支付过程的安全可靠。

4、如何提升支付页面的加载速度?

支付页面的加载速度直接影响用户的支付体验,以下是一些提升加载速度的方法:

  • 优化图片:对支付页面中的图片进行压缩,减少图片大小。
  • 合并CSS和JavaScript文件:将多个CSS和JavaScript文件合并成一个,减少HTTP请求次数。
  • 使用CDN:将支付页面部署到CDN,提高访问速度。

通过优化支付页面的加载速度,可以提升用户的支付体验,降低支付失败率。

5、支付接口更新如何应对?

支付接口的更新可能带来一些新的功能或调整,以下是一些应对方法:

  • 关注服务商公告:及时关注服务商发布的公告,了解接口更新的内容。
  • 测试更新后的接口:在正式上线前,对更新后的接口进行充分测试,确保其稳定性和安全性。
  • 及时调整代码:根据接口更新调整相应的代码,确保支付流程的正常运行。

通过及时应对支付接口的更新,可以确保支付功能的稳定性和安全性。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/74390.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-13 17:38
Next 2025-06-13 17:39

相关推荐

  • 怎么挖掘网站的关键词

    挖掘网站关键词需先分析目标用户和行业趋势。使用工具如Google Keyword Planner、Ahrefs等,找出高搜索量、低竞争度的关键词。关注长尾关键词,它们虽搜索量小但转化率高。定期审查网站内容和竞争对手,调整优化策略。

    2025-06-11
    00
  • dw如何设置页面大小

    在DW中设置页面大小,首先打开DW软件,选择‘文件’菜单下的‘新建’。在弹出的对话框中选择‘页面设置’,然后输入所需的宽度和高度值。确认后,页面大小即设置完成。此方法适用于各种网页设计需求,确保页面布局精准。

    2025-06-13
    0401
  • 如何上传优质产品

    上传优质产品需注意以下几点:首先,确保产品图片高清且多角度展示;其次,详细描述产品特性、用途及优势,使用关键词提升搜索排名;最后,优化产品标题,简洁明了且包含核心关键词。定期更新产品信息,保持内容新鲜度。

    2025-06-12
    0269
  • 如何在网页推广公司

    要在网页推广公司,首先明确目标受众,制定精准的SEO策略。优化网站结构,确保内容高质量且关键词布局合理。利用社交媒体和外部链接提升网站曝光度,定期分析数据调整策略,持续优化。

    2025-06-14
    0455
  • mip改造是什么

    MIP改造是指将网站页面改造成符合百度MIP(Mobile Instant Pages)标准的移动端页面。MIP通过优化页面加载速度,提升用户体验,增加搜索引擎友好度。改造包括使用MIP规范标签、CDN加速和懒加载等技术,适用于新闻、电商等需快速加载的场景。

    2025-06-19
    0158
  • ai如何制作光斑

    AI制作光斑可通过图像处理算法实现。首先,使用深度学习模型如GAN生成光斑图案,再通过图像合成技术将其叠加到目标图片上。调整光斑的大小、颜色和位置,确保与背景融合自然。利用AI的自动化处理,大幅提升制作效率和效果。

  • 2025年CMS行业十大发展趋势预测

    2025年CMS行业发展趋势预测:1. 技术革新与智能化:人工智能在CMS领域的应用、云原生技术的融入与影响、区块链技术在CMS行业的应用前景、2. 用户体验与交互设计:个性化内容…

    2025-02-20
    050
  • 如何做动态网页

    制作动态网页需掌握HTML、CSS和JavaScript基础,使用服务器端语言如PHP、Python或Node.js处理数据交互。推荐使用框架如React或Vue.js提升开发效率。注意SEO优化,确保内容可被搜索引擎抓取。

  • shopex 如何调用随机文章

    ShopEx调用随机文章可以通过修改模板文件实现。首先,进入ShopEx后台,找到需要修改的模板文件(如article_list.html)。接着,在适当位置插入PHP代码:getRandomArticles(5); foreach ($articles as $article): ?>,其中5表示调用5篇随机文章。最后,通过等标签显示文章标题等内容。保存后,前台即可显示随机文章。

    2025-06-13
    0258

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注